学完python该往哪个方面发展

worktile 其他 177

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Python是一种多用途的编程语言,它具有简单易学、可读性强和丰富的库等优点,因此在技术领域有着广泛的应用。对于已经学完Python的初学者来说,接下来的发展方向有很多选择。以下是几个常见的发展方向:

    1. 前端开发:前端开发是构建网页或应用程序用户界面的过程。学习前端技术可以使用Python的Web框架(如Django、Flask)与前端技术(如HTML、CSS和JavaScript)结合起来,实现丰富的用户界面和交互。此外,Python还有一些有用的前端库和框架,如React、Vue.js。

    2. 后端开发:后端开发是处理应用程序的逻辑、数据库和服务器端的工作。使用Python的Web框架,可以构建强大的网络应用程序和API。同时,掌握数据库知识(如SQL、NoSQL)和服务器管理技能也是重要的。

    3. 数据科学与机器学习:Python在数据科学和机器学习领域有着广泛的应用。学习使用Python的数据科学库(如Numpy、Pandas、Matplotlib)和机器学习库(如Scikit-learn、TensorFlow)可以进行数据分析、预测和模型训练等工作。同时,了解统计学、数学和算法也是必要的。

    4. 自动化和脚本编写:Python可以作为脚本语言用于自动化任务和简化重复操作。学习Python的标准库和第三方库,可以编写脚本来处理文件、网络请求、数据处理等任务。此外,可以学习使用自动化工具(如Selenium)和脚本编写框架(如Pytest)。

    5. 网络爬虫:Python在网络爬虫领域有着广泛的应用。学习使用Python库(如Scrapy、BeautifulSoup)和HTTP协议,可以爬取网站上的数据、图片、视频等内容。掌握反爬虫技术,了解网站结构和HTML/CSS也是重要的。

    6. 游戏开发:Python也可以用于游戏开发。学习使用Python的游戏开发库(如Pygame)和游戏引擎(如Unity)可以创建简单的2D或3D游戏。

    以上只是一些常见的发展方向,Python还可以在网络安全、人工智能、物联网等领域有所应用。在选择发展方向时,可以根据自己的兴趣、目标和就业市场需求来衡量。无论选择哪个方向,持续学习和实践是非常重要的,不断提升自己的技能和经验才能取得进步。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    发展方向是根据个人的兴趣和职业规划来选择的。下面是几个常见的Python发展方向:

    1. 数据分析与机器学习:Python在数据分析和机器学习领域应用广泛,拥有丰富的库和工具,如NumPy、Pandas和Scikit-learn等。如果你对数据分析和机器学习感兴趣,可以通过学习Python来掌握相关的技能,并参与到数据科学项目中。

    2. 网络开发与Web应用:Python的网络开发框架Django和Flask非常强大。如果你对网站和Web应用开发有兴趣,可以学习Python来构建功能完善的Web应用。此外,Python还可以用于网络爬虫、API开发等方面。

    3. 自动化与脚本编写:Python是一种脚本语言,可以用于各种自动化任务和脚本编写。比如,批量处理文件、自动化测试、系统管理等。如果你对自动化和脚本编写感兴趣,可以学习Python来提高工作效率。

    4. 游戏开发:Python的游戏开发库Pygame提供了一系列功能强大的工具和函数,方便开发游戏。如果你对游戏开发有兴趣,可以学习Python来制作简单的游戏。

    5. 科学计算与工程应用:Python在科学计算和工程应用方面表现出色,拥有众多的科学计算库和工具,比如SciPy、Matplotlib和SimPy等。如果你对科学计算和工程应用感兴趣,可以学习Python来在这一领域发展。

    总结起来,Python的应用领域非常广泛,无论你对哪个方向感兴趣,学习Python都会为你提供强大的工具和资源。选择自己感兴趣的方向,并不断学习和实践,将会帮助你更好地发展自己的技能和职业。当然,这只是从一种大方向来看的,随着学习深入,你可能会发现更多具体的领域和方向,根据实际需求进行进一步的发展。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    根据标题“学完Python该往哪个方面发展”,我们将讨论下一步在学完Python之后可以发展的方向。Python是一门功能丰富,应用广泛的编程语言,可以用于各种场景,包括Web开发,数据分析,机器学习,人工智能等。

    在学完Python之后,可以选择以下方向继续深入学习和发展:

    1. Web 开发:Python 提供了许多强大的框架,如Django和Flask,用于开发Web应用程序。学习并掌握这些框架可以帮助你快速构建功能强大的网站和Web应用程序。

    2. 数据分析:Python 在数据科学领域非常受欢迎,因为它有许多用于数据分析和数据可视化的库,如NumPy,Pandas和Matplotlib等。学习如何使用这些库可以帮助你进行数据处理、数据分析和可视化,从而为企业和决策者提供有价值的见解。

    3. 机器学习:Python 在机器学习领域也非常流行。有一些主要的机器学习库,如Scikit-learn和TensorFlow,可以帮助你构建和训练机器学习模型。通过学习机器学习算法和使用Python开发相关应用程序,你可以帮助企业提取有价值的信息并做出预测。

    4. 自然语言处理:Python 在自然语言处理领域也有广泛的应用。通过学习和使用自然语言处理库,如NLTK和spaCy,你可以处理文本数据,并进行文本挖掘、情感分析和语义分析等操作。

    5. 人工智能:Python 是人工智能领域的首选语言。有许多强大的人工智能框架可以使用,如Keras和PyTorch。学习这些框架可以帮助你构建和训练神经网络,并实现计算机视觉、自然语言处理等人工智能任务。

    除了以上几个方向,Python 还可以应用于数据可视化、网络爬虫、自动化任务、游戏开发、物联网等领域。你可以根据个人兴趣和职业发展目标选择其中一个或多个方向进行深入学习。

    最后,无论选择哪个方向,在学习的过程中,不要忽视算法和计算机科学的基础知识。继续提升解决问题的能力和编程技巧,不断学习和实践,才能在所选择的领域中取得成功。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部